Offer description

Are you passionate about transforming young lives through expert psychiatric care? Join Rhodes Wood Hospital, a supportive and experienced team as a Medical Lead within our Tier 4 Child and Adolescent Mental Health Service (CYPMHS), providing specialist care for young people aged 12 to 18 with eating disorders. You will work in a service that delivers evidence-based, individualized treatment programmes designed to meet each young person's unique needs, and as our Medical Lead, you will play a central role in driving clinical excellence and ensuring the service continues to deliver safe, effective, compassionate care.


Responsibilities

* Provide strategic leadership, ensuring consistent, high-quality standards of care and fidelity to our clinical model.
* Champion a positive, recovery-focused and trauma-informed culture, influencing practice across the unit.
* Represent the medical team at governance meetings, service development discussions, and external stakeholder forums.
* Oversee medical input into audits, QI projects and service evaluations, ensuring learning and improvement are embedded in everyday practice.
* Offer professional leadership, supervision, and support to Consultant Psychiatrists and Associate Specialists within the service.
* Coordinate medical cover, ensuring safe, effective clinical staffing across the unit.
* Lead medical workforce processes, including recruitment, induction and appraisal.
* As a CYPMHS Consultant Psychiatrist, you will be required to:
o Review referrals and determine appropriateness for admission
o Conduct Admission assessment and ensure effective management plans
o Participate in the assessment and management of children and young people referred to the Service
o Conduct risk assessment and review regularly
o Assess physical health
o Provide leadership, supervision, reflection, and risk management to the key workers on the team
o Abide by, and contribute to, the governance arrangements and processes of the service, providing culturally competent practice, appropriate record keeping, and discharging duties under the safeguarding children agenda
o Supervise non-training grade doctors and psychiatric trainees allocated to the teams
o Enact cross cover arrangements for annual, study and professional leave, with the other child and adolescent psychiatrists in the department
o Participate in the CYPMHS Consultant on-call duty rota
o Participate in Continuing Professional Development (CPD) as approved by the Royal College of Psychiatrists
o Have an interest in research and a willingness to supervise trainees will be encouraged
o Establish effective working relationships with GPs, CYPMHS community teams, specialists and commissioners
o Uphold the principles of Clinical Governance and adhere to the organisation's clinical governance requirements
o Take part in an Annual Appraisal Programme, developing Personal Development Plans focused on Continuing Professional Development
o Adhere to all the organisations policies and procedures


Qualifications

* Registered on the GMC Specialist Register for Child and Adolescent Psychiatry with a licence to practise.
* Experience of CYPMHS Eating Disorders
